Ruby Grapefruit, Halloumi and Pine Nut Salad

Ingredients
1tsp pine nuts
4 thin slices of halloumi cheese
2 chopped tomatoes
1/4 avocado
Fresh salad leaves
1/2 ruby red grapefruit
Fresh mint leaves
Lemon Juice to dress

Toast the pine nuts in a heated, non-stick pan until browned. Remove and then add the halloumi, turning once browned. Add to a bowl of fresh salad leaves, chopped avocado, tomatoes, grapefruit and mint. Dress with lemon juice. Yum!

Be aware though that if you have a lot of weight to lose, you might be better off replacing the cheese with a pancetta or lean smoky ham.
